Type
ORACLE
Validation date
2025-04-17 13:00: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.0796e-4,
    "usd": 2.3607e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000120996E57677B1FA562BC546D6F3624D6C29C8BEFD8C9BB8CCA537FFD32FECFEA

Previous signature

007A55FF3C44246F846B2BE7C9E1F17A6E64C1EA02107C2EED023F0D607EA2887581280C1DCE767FDBC5175C0DDDCD4813F0738968F1607E4F149B8A06C7570F

Origin signature

3046022100FFD50CDE95A8E291F0C53CE77E6066DF6BDB3175E39BCAB2753768127964D4A5022100E118B1073F8A7D59C11A794B82C62D6FB659F5DE58B67BEA2ACEF228894BC220

Proof of work

010204A57DF8AB271C47E7955EC5DB5E5F9BF3A8CC403744934167FEA09FF84E83C13D41BF7D488FF787AB3D50D6BE964495E9327CE00592961109FAD70713181694DC

Proof of integrity

0090ED93C4C47BE803AC705A3D43F0978DA5198DCAFEE1794CF173891113B340CD

Coordinator signature

8B6F4B92942BD4A72F127D774A974E70958592177B1BD0DD77728883AB929D3691D6F775F6EC239245D425A5E0E7DC27A34A9D13B156DF0B016F85404AF2550A

Validator #1 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#1 signature

E540B0BFAA314E42A21A681A649C23E731ADF77BB96F24D2B1D5B80B2B1B89BF8F7FA4A4ADA9CD191B7CB05E4AD338ED8744ED56DA461DBD4C1F24A62FEA120E

Validator #2 public key

00012CC694F3778B7CE23048863456192AAE5346C3FF4DE6C0CE7742B4B037C85625

Validator #2 signature

CB84607FAA9D9B00377E2E54BB74134518AA21D720E0ACF1FFBDA9FBF99C0A04D9A7890CD1E662799C9CCEFEE1C7B9D91766E8AEEF401757FA10BB4FC9470D01